Flowery Branch is a charming and fast growing lakeside community located in Hall County along the southeastern shores of Lake Lanier. Known for its historic downtown, friendly neighborhoods, excellent schools and easy access to both Gainesville and Metro Atlanta, Flowery Branch blends small town Southern warmth with modern conveniences. With scenic lake views, parks, marinas and a thriving suburban housing market, it is one of North Georgia’s most desirable places to live.

Flowery Branch dates back to the 1870s as a railroad town and agricultural hub. The name is believed to derive from the Cherokee word “Nattaga,” meaning “blossom,” reflecting the area’s natural beauty.
Cultural characteristics include:
Preserved historic district with 19th century buildings
Southern hospitality and community traditions
Local markets, parades and seasonal festivals
Strong ties to lake culture and outdoor recreation
A balance of heritage and modern development
Flowery Branch honors its past while embracing steady growth.

Flowery Branch includes several highly desirable communities.
Notable areas include:
Sterling on the Lake – master planned living with lakes, pools and trails
The Retreat at Flowery Branch – newer homes with community amenities
Four Seasons on Lanier – active adult living with resort style features
Flowery Branch Bay Area – lakefront homes with water access
Downtown Flowery Branch – historic charm and walkability
Royal Lakes – golf course living and spacious homes
Each neighborhood offers unique advantages and appealing lifestyles.

38,300 people live in Flowery Branch, where the median age is 40.7 and the average individual income is $44,596.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.

Flowery Branch has 13,620 households, with an average household size of 2.8.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.
